Murray Financial Services serves individuals (including high‑net‑worth clients), pension and profit‑sharing plans, corporations and non‑profit organizations, offering discretionary portfolio management, comprehensive and limited financial planning, and pension consulting. The firm also provides monitoring and opportunistic rebalancing for “held‑away” accounts (for example, 401(k)s and HSAs) without an additional fee. Investment advice is asset‑allocation driven and implemented on a discretionary basis with a long‑term orientation, typically using mutual funds—primarily funds from Dimensional—and a mix of exchange‑listed securities and fixed‑income instruments when appropriate. The firm requires custody at Charles Schwab and leverages institutional custody and trading services, including an order management system it pays for to support tax‑efficient asset location and rebalancing. The firm’s owner is separately licensed as an insurance agent and may receive customary insurance commissions for product implementations; this potential conflict is disclosed and the brochure describes mitigation measures and client options. Distinctive features for a small SEC‑registered adviser managing roughly $133 million include the near‑exclusive Schwab custody requirement, use of an OMS for held‑away accounts paid by the firm, and a pronounced reliance on a single mutual fund provider for many client portfolios.
